So XXX is going to be called Blue Magic from here forward to end the confusion & I did a little searching & I did not find a strain by that name so it has been taken

Reason behind my calling XXX is there is 4 crosses - Hollands Hope, Jack Herer, Shoreline, Herijuana

So it was much easier to call it XXX

She carries a very nice blue berry smell to her anytime you are near her & heaven forbid you give her a wiggle and she will throw off some of her perfume which is amazing
